Output 50acd6ff9d50cd151663258af1e26715fcf7e452b75e455a99cc61fa04495092:35

value
80362
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 043ad1a04d5428d4674e0a827e3998dbea02d61256de6f3837d3449b01db4c64
address
bc1pqsadrgzd2s5dge6wp2p8uwvcm04q94sj2m0x7wph6dzfkqwmf3jqweepy3
transaction
50acd6ff9d50cd151663258af1e26715fcf7e452b75e455a99cc61fa04495092
confirmations
109876
spent
true